VIDEO: British man fights off dusky shark, pushes it back into sea off Australia coast

A Briton was caught on tape while struggling to catch a 2-meter shark and push it back into the water off a crowded beach in Queensland, Australia (scroll down for video).

The dusky whaler shark apparently got lost in shallow waters as it swam too close to the shore full of tourists. But Paul Marshallsea from Wales town of Merthyr Tydfil was prompt and courageous enough to challenge the killer and help it go away from people.

Toddlers and other young kids bathing in the proximity of Bulcock Beach got terrified and shouted “shark” before rushing out of water.

62-year-old Marshallsea ignored warnings from lifeguards to stay away and jumped into action wrestling the dusky shark which is a species known to attack humans. He grabbed the fish by its tail and pushed it away from swimmers. Subsequently, 2 other other men helped the British tourist.

Marshallsea said: “We got hold of his tail and pulled with all our might to get the shark back into deep enough water so that the poor thing could survive.”
